" When you’re injured or not feeling well, it’s hard to determine if your condition is appropriate for the Emergency Room or if you should go to your local Urgent Care. If your ailment is a potentially life-threatening situation, such as chest pain, severe shortness of breath, major head trauma, or a sudden and severe pain, you should go immediately to your closest Emergency Department! " As we enter the warmer months and engage in more outdoor activities, insect bites and stings of various sorts will become more prevalent. Most reactions are localized, and consist of redness, swelling, pain, and/or itching at the site. If there is a stinger present it should be removed, if possible, in an urgent care setting.
